King's Lynn Stars' red-hot number one Niels-Kristian Iversen's stunning season continued on Saturday when he qualified for the Speedway Grand Prix Challenge.
The Dane cruised through his home GP qualifying semi-final in Vojens on Saturday just a day after top-scoring for the Stars in their stunning 49-41 victory over previously unbeaten Poole.
Iversen - currently third in the Elite League averages - won the meeting with 14 points and is just five good rides away from booking his place in next season's Grand Prix series.
The 30-year-old will not be joined by fellow Stars team-mates Mads Korneliussen and Kevin Wolbert at the Challenge event in Gorican, Crotia, on September 29, after they failed to progress from their respective semi-finals on the continent at the weekend.
